I'm going to offer a different point of view. I've been using Phyto Index II for over 1 year. I was a former lye user and my hair is fine (aka thin) 4a/b. Initially, I was in LOVE with Phyto and ordered up 2 at a time from Amirah G and Polly. It gave me the straight results I like. However, I find that my hair eventually became drier than when I used to use lye relaxers. I also unintentionally underprocessed at some point and that part is REALLY dry. I currently have a bunch of different textures going on and I'm trying to decide on a good lye relaxer to do my next touch-up as well as a corrective. If you are a no-lye user I guess it will not make a difference but I am going back to lye. HTH!

I also use phyto (index II). I relax to about 80% (I still have deep waves when wet but can straighten easily with heat)

With phyto its not about how long you leave it on per se, but how much you actually use. For straight straight hair, you've got to apply very generously and leave it in for the max time.

I bust all kinds of time because I leave it on for 30-33 minutes, however, I also don't pack it on.

Phyto is the one relaxer that has never irritated my scalp. I can't use lye, it eats my scalp for lunch. Some no lye's I've used did the same thing. I tried TCB, Motions, Dark and Lovely, Gentle Treatment (:rolleyes:) and AtOne. AtOne was one I liked but could still do a number on my scalp.

I also don't base with phyto where I would have had to base with other relaxers.

The downside is washing it out, that part takes forever. I use a mix of 1 part vinegar:10 parts water and use that immediately after I rinse the relaxer out, then proceed with washing my hair.
